I found it helpful to practice feeling it hit the bottom of the pan before doing the fluid change. The end of the stick is flimsy and if you apply too much pressure it will hit and slide along the bottom of the pan an additinal 1/2" giving a false reading.

Mine was a very tight fit, once confident I could "feel" it hit bottom, I marked the top end with tape for reference. Allowed me to slow down just prior to reaching bottom.
